5 A Quadrilateral is a four-sided polygon with four angles. There are many kinds of quadrilaterals. E.g. The shape ABCD shown here is a quadrilateral. A line segment drawn from one. AC is a diagonal of quadrilateral ABCD, as is BD. vertex of a quadrilateral to the opposite vertex is called a diagonal of the quadrilateral

6 TYPES OF QUADRILATERALS

7 Opposite sides of a parallelogram are parallel and equal in length. Opposite angles are equal in size.

8 The symbol // represents ‘is parallel to’. AB is parallel to CD is written as AB//CD. Sides AB and CD are marked with identical arrows to show that AB //CD. Sides AC and BD are marked with identical arrows to show that AC //BD.

10 Opposite sides of a rectangle are parallel and equal in length. All angles are equal to 90°.

13 A trapezium has one pair of opposite sides parallel.parallel A regular trapezium has non-parallel sides equal and its base angles are equal
